As nouns, Bengal bean and Mucuna aterrima are synonyms defined as:
  • Bengal bean and Mucuna aterrima: the annual woody vine of Asia having long clusters of purplish flowers and densely hairy pods; cultivated in southern United States for green manure and grazing
